At this state, the socket does not know the peer nodes capability and falls back to legacy flow control by return 1, however the receiver of this message will perform the new block accounting. This leads to a slack and eventually traffic disturbance. In this commit, we perform tipc_node_get_capabilities() at implicit connect and perform accounting based on the peer's capability.
